What sport means for me, future goals etc:
Sport for me is a lifestyle as I have built and developed myself around it. Through sport, more specifically surf club, I have gained lifelong friends as well as lessons for life. Participating in Surf Club has assisted me to promote a fit and healthy lifestyle, be a team player and work well with other people but also first aid skills which have led me to became a bronze medallion volunteer life saver. Sports has opened up options for my future as well as broadened my life pathways. My goal for surf club includes promoting beach safety and developing my competing career which will one day lead to working for Surf Life Saving WA.
